MEMO — Ledger Archiving

To: Warehouse Shift Lead, Dorn Hollow Depot

The paper ledgers from 2014–2019 are being retired to offsite storage at the Kestrel Vault facility. Please box them in the gray archival cartons only, spine up, no more than twelve per carton. Seal each carton with the blue tamper tape from the supply cage and stage them on pallet row C by Thursday noon. A courier from Marlow Transit will collect the pallet Friday morning, and the following hand-over instruction applies.

drop instructions, yawig-hahap: the pelax feneth courier leaves the frawyn druwyn aldiel istius tamix julath tamwyn fenmir ledger at gate 4362 under passcode 358780

Subject: Office move – records crates. Dispatch team: the Records archive moves from Thornbury House to the new Keld Street premises on Monday. All fourteen crates are sealed, numbered, and listed on the manifest held by Ines. Crates one through four contain restricted files and travel first. Loading starts at 08:00 sharp. The confidential courier hand-over instruction is below:

drop instructions, hahip-badug: the quenox ralath courier leaves the kaseth fraiel rusiel tameth belys istdor ralion giliel ledger at gate 7830 under passcode 165413

## Releases

Shipping a new version of Shrinkly (our batch image-resize CLI) is pretty painless. Bump the version in the manifest, run the release script, and it'll build binaries for all three platforms. We talked about this at the eng sync: every tarball must be signed before it hits the download mirror, no exceptions. The script checks for the key automatically. For reference, the current release signing key is shown here.

rollout seal: bky9_2369ZXVnu

## Onboarding: Turnwell Counter Service

For the weekly eng sync: Turnwell counts turnstile events at Harrowfield Arena and publishes gate totals every ten seconds. New joiners get read access by default. Writes to the calibration table require the sealed config store, which locks after any unclean shutdown — this bit us twice last quarter, so know the procedure. Unsealing is a one-command operation from the gate-side console and should be demoed at each new hire's first sync. The command prompts for the recovery passphrase below.

recovery phrase for bajog-kahif: wenael-ulawyn